I did my wedding for under $10,000 in LA for about 90 people and I spent way less than everyone else is projecting for each category. I did a lot of research for my vendors so I didn't have to skimp out on quality and I didn't have to pay an arm and a leg.
Photography- $1,300 for 2 photographers for 8 hours. He gave me all of my shots on a disc (5,000 shots!) and I made my own photo albums through My Publisher. Wayyy cheaper and I got to design it all myself
Videographers- $350. He shot for 8 hours and gave me the raw footage. Best choice ever! We decided to book a videographer at the last minute and we are so glad we did. We've watch the entire video several times, it's so entertaining!
Flowers- $800- 2 bridal bouquets, 5 bm, 4 gm, groom, and flowers for the parents and grandparents. Also 10 centerpieces, the cake flowers and an arch for the ceremony. roses, calla lillies, and hypercium berries
DJ- $900- amazing dj
Invites- 100 invites for about $125. I made them with my aunt and cousin and they were beautiful and one of a kind
Beauty: Hair & Makeup (are you going to them or are they coming to you?)- went to them $250
